服务器如何在运行

worktile 其他 17

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    服务器在运行时,首先需要进行启动操作。启动服务器的方法有多种,可以通过物理按键、命令行或者管理界面进行操作。

    1. 物理按键启动:对于部分服务器,例如台式机或者机架式服务器,可以通过按下电源按钮来开启服务器。通常,服务器的电源按钮位于机箱的前面板或者背面板上。按下电源按钮后,服务器将开始启动过程。

    2. 命令行启动:对于远程服务器或者没有物理按键的服务器,可以通过命令行界面来启动服务器。通常,可以通过SSH(Secure Shell)或者远程桌面等方式连接到服务器的操作系统,并在命令行界面中执行启动命令。

    3. 管理界面启动:对于带有远程管理功能的服务器,可以通过管理界面来操作启动服务器。一般来说,管理界面可以通过浏览器访问,通过输入服务器的IP地址或者域名,然后输入管理账号和密码,即可进入管理界面。在管理界面中,可以通过相关按钮或者菜单选择来启动服务器。

    无论通过哪种方式启动服务器,启动过程通常包括以下几个步骤:

    1. 电源供应:服务器启动前需要确保电源供应正常,以提供持续的电力支持。

    2. 自检(POST,Power-On Self-Test):服务器开机后会进行自检,检查主板、内存、硬盘等硬件设备是否正常。如果有硬件故障,则会发出警报或者停止启动。

    3. 加载操作系统:在自检通过后,服务器会开始加载操作系统。操作系统通常存储在硬盘或者固态硬盘中,在启动过程中会被读取并加载到内存中。

    4. 初始化配置:一旦操作系统加载完成,服务器会开始进行初始化配置,包括设置网络参数、安全设置、系统配置等。

    5. 运行服务:初始化配置完成后,服务器会开始运行各种服务,例如Web服务器、数据库服务器、文件服务器等,以提供各种服务功能。

    在运行过程中,服务器需要保持稳定运行,并确保提供高可用性和性能。如果服务器遇到故障或者异常情况,可以通过系统日志、监控工具等来进行故障排查和修复。另外,定期进行系统维护和更新也是确保服务器稳定运行的重要措施。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    服务器在运行时需要完成以下几个步骤:

    1. 启动操作系统:服务器在运行之前必须先启动操作系统。操作系统充当服务器的管理和控制中心,负责处理各种任务和操作。

    2. 初始化系统资源:一旦操作系统启动,服务器将初始化其各种系统资源。这包括分配内存、初始化CPU和IO设备等。

    3. 加载服务程序:服务器还需要加载要运行的服务程序。这些服务程序可以是操作系统的内置服务,也可以是第三方应用程序或自己编写的程序。这些服务程序提供各种功能,如Web服务器、数据库服务器、邮件服务器等。

    4. 检查网络连接:服务器还需要检查网络连接,确保它可以与其他计算机和设备进行通信。这包括检查网络接口卡的状态和IP地址等。

    5. 等待请求:一旦服务器完成上述步骤,它将进入等待请求的状态。服务器会监听特定的端口,接受来自客户端的请求并作出相应的响应。

    在服务器运行过程中,还需要进行一些额外的操作,如:

    1. 处理请求:一旦服务器接收到客户端的请求,它将根据请求的类型和内容作出相应的处理。这可能涉及到数据查询、计算、文件读写等操作。

    2. 多线程处理:服务器通常同时处理多个客户端的请求。为了提高吞吐量和响应速度,服务器会使用多线程或多进程技术来同时处理多个请求。

    3. 安全认证:服务器还需要进行安全认证,确保只有经过身份验证的用户才能访问敏感数据或进行特殊操作。这可能涉及到用户身份验证、访问控制等。

    4. 日志记录:服务器通常会记录所有的操作和事件,以便追踪问题、审计和分析。这些日志包括服务器启动日志、错误日志、访问日志等。

    5. 资源管理:服务器还需要进行资源管理,包括内存管理、磁盘空间管理、网络带宽管理等。这可以确保服务器资源的有效使用和优化性能。

    总而言之,服务器在运行时需要完成启动操作系统、初始化系统资源、加载服务程序、检查网络连接等步骤,并在接收到客户端请求时进行相应的处理和管理。服务器还需要进行安全认证和资源管理等额外操作。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    服务器的运行是通过一系列的方法和操作流程来实现的。下面将从硬件准备、操作系统安装、网络连接、服务配置等几个方面分别介绍服务器的运行流程。

    一、硬件准备

    1. 选择服务器硬件:根据应用需求选择合适的服务器硬件,包括处理器、内存、硬盘等。
    2. 组装服务器硬件:将选购的服务器硬件进行组装,连接主板、处理器、内存、硬盘等,确保硬件组装无误。

    二、操作系统安装

    1. 选择操作系统:根据应用需求选择合适的操作系统,如Windows Server、Linux等。
    2. 创建引导光盘或U盘:将操作系统的安装文件烧录到光盘或制作成U盘启动盘。
    3. 启动服务器:将引导光盘或U盘插入服务器,重启服务器进入引导模式。
    4. 安装操作系统:根据引导提示,选择安装操作系统的相关设置,完成操作系统的安装。

    三、网络连接

    1. 配置网络参数:进入操作系统,配置服务器的IP地址、子网掩码、网关等网络参数。
    2. 连接网络:通过网线或无线连接服务器和网络交换机,确保服务器与局域网连接正常。

    四、服务配置

    1. 安装服务软件:根据应用需求,安装相应的服务软件,如Web服务器(如Apache、Nginx)、数据库服务器(如MySQL、Oracle)、邮件服务器等。
    2. 配置服务软件:根据服务的特点,进行相应的配置,例如设置Web服务器的虚拟主机、配置数据库服务器的用户权限等。
    3. 启动服务:启动相应的服务软件,使其开始监听相关的端口,以便接收和处理用户请求。

    五、监控和维护

    1. 安装监控工具:安装服务器监控工具,以便实时监测服务器的运行状态,如CPU、内存、磁盘使用率等。
    2. 定期备份:根据业务需求,定期备份服务器上的数据,以防止数据丢失或损坏。
    3. 安全加固:根据安全要求,对服务器进行加固和防护,如设置防火墙规则、安装杀毒软件等。
    4. 定期维护:定期对服务器进行维护,包括系统更新、服务软件升级、硬件检测等,保证服务器的稳定运行。

    通过以上步骤,服务器可以正常运行,并提供相应的服务功能。当然,在实际运维过程中,还需要根据具体的业务需求和网络环境做相应的调整和优化。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部